On September 8, several explosions rocked near the Syrian city of Al Bukamal, located on the border with Iraq, Al Arabiya reported. According to the report, the targeted area is where Iranian-affiliated Iraqi militias are located, and the explosions may have targeted them.
It was also reported that several servicemembers were killed. Pro-Israeli sources argue that 18 Iranian-backed fighters were killed and a few dozens of others were wounded in the incident described as an alleged ‘Israeli attack’. However, these claims remain unconfirmed by any evidence.
